G.G.42 Investigate, justify, and apply theorems about geometric relationships, based on the properties of the line segment joining the midpoints of two sides of the triangle

G.G.43 Investigate, justify, and apply theorems about the centroid of a triangle, dividing each median into segments whose lengths are in the ratio 2:1

G.G.44 Establish similarity of triangles, using the following theorems: AA, SAS, and SSS

G.G.45 Investigate, justify, and apply theorems about similar triangles

G.G.46 Investigate, justify, and apply theorems about proportional relationships among the segments of the sides of the triangle, given one or more lines parallel to one side of a triangle and intersecting the other two sides of the triangle

G.G.47 Investigate, justify, and apply theorems about mean proportionality: o the altitude to the hypotenuse of a right triangle is the mean proportional between the two segments along the hypotenuse o the altitude to the hypotenuse of a right triangle divides the hypotenuse so that either leg of the right triangle is the mean proportional between the hypotenuse and segment of the hypotenuse adjacent to that leg

G.G.48 Investigate, justify, and apply the Pythagorean theorem and its converse
